| pressure: | Up to 300 bar (4500 psi) for standard designs, higher with specialized materials |
| other spec: | Surface finish: 0.2-0.4 μm Ra (for seal compatibility), Hardness: 50-60 HRC (typical chrome-plated steel) |
| temperature: | -40°C to 200°C (typical hydraulic fluid range) |

Chrome plating provides superior corrosion resistance, reduces friction for smoother operation, extends service life, and enhances wear resistance in demanding industrial environments.

Minimal maintenance is needed. Regular inspection for surface damage, keeping rods clean from contaminants, and proper seal compatibility will ensure optimal performance and longevity.
